Ryanair Boosts Poznań's Connectivity with a Record 23 New Winter Routes to Italy, Denmark, Spain and Greece

Ryanair is set to significantly boost its operations in Poznań, Poland, with a record expansion in its winter schedule that will see the introduction of 23 new routes. This ambitious growth plan not only highlights Ryanair's commitment to its Polish market but also marks a strategic push to increase its presence in Central Europe.

Among the highlights of this expansion are four brand-new services that connect Poznań with key European destinations, enhancing the travel options for both leisure and business passengers:

To accommodate the increased flight schedule, Ryanair will also be enhancing its operational capabilities at Poznań Airport. The airline will base an additional aircraft in the city, bringing the total to four. This expansion in aircraft allocation underscores Ryanair's investment in the region and is expected to improve the efficiency of flight operations, reduce potential delays, and provide more frequent services to key destinations.
